I started in venture capital in the early 1990's, and became a GP at Oak in 2000. I now concentrate on health care and financial technology investments at Oak HC/FT. I blog, and I've published five books. I started programming computers in high school. Before graduating with honors from Harvard College, I wrote code for oil refinery optimization and the ARPA-net. I then wrote code for compilers, composition systems, operating systems, DBMS internals and applications, large scale financial transaction processing, document processing, workflow and more.
